2Robust interface layers with redox shuttle reactions suppress the dendrite growth for stable solid-state Li metal batteries显示文摘Designing a durable lithium metal anode for solid state batteries requires a controllable and uniform deposition of lithium, and the metal lithium layer should maintain a good interface contact with solid state electrolyte during cycles. In this work, we construct a robust functional interface layer on the modified LiB electrode which considerably improves the electrochemical stability of lithium metal electrode in solid state batteries. It is found that the functional interface layer consisting of polydioxolane, polyiodide ion and Li TFSI effectively restrains the growth of lithium dendrites through the redox shuttle reaction of I-/I3-and maintains a good contact between lithium anode and solid electrolyte during cycles. 3Optical Field Confinement Enhanced Single ZnO Microrod UV Photodetector显示文摘ZnO mirorods are synthesized using the vapor phase transport method, and the magnetron sputtering is used to decorate the Al nanoparticles(NPs) on a single ZnO microrod. The micro-PL and I-V responses are measured before and after the decoration of Al NPs. The FDTD stimulation is also carried out to demonstrate the optical field distribution around the decoration of Al NPs on the surface of a ZnO microrod. Due to an implementation of Al NPs, the ZnO microrod exhibits an improved photoresponse behavior. In addition, Al NPs induced localized surface plasmons(LSPs) as well as improved optical field confinement can be ascribed to an enhancement of ultraviolet(UV) response.
